Team News
The biggest blow for Chelsea has been the injury N’Golo Kante sustained against Manchester United last week. It is likely to keep him out for around three weeks, ruling him out of the Bayern clash.
Tammy Abraham, Chelsea’s top scorer, has played on through an ankle injury in recent weeks. He was named on the bench for the win over Tottenham, coming on in the 71st minute. He’s likely to be involved, but whether he starts is a closer call.
Ruben Loftus-Cheek returned to the matchday squad for the Spurs clash, but it’s unlikely he’ll be risked in such a high-pressure game, considering the number of months he’s spent on the sideline.
Christian Pulisic is still out and won’t return in time to face Bayern. Callum Hudson-Odoi watched from the stands as his teammates saw off Tottenham, and Lampard is unsure if he’ll be ready to face the side that bid numerous times to try and buy him only a year ago.
Niklas Sule is Bayern’s biggest miss. The German defender had come on leaps and bounds last season, but a cruciate ligament rupture is likely to set him back until late April or maybe even May.
Ivan Perisic is out for at least a couple more weeks with an ankle injury, while Leon Goretzka’s expected return date is still unknown, after he sustained a muscle injury in training last week.
